Prayer in CMP No. 1101 of 2026 :- The civil miscellaneous petition is filed under Section 151 of CPC, praying to dispense with the production of the certified copy of the Docket order dated 19.09.2025.

Prayer in CRP.Sr.No.6766 of 2026 :- Civil Revision Petition filed under Article 227 of the Constitution of India praying to set aside the docket order dated 19.09.2025 passed in O.S.No.5862 of 2016 on the file of the learned III Additional City Civil Court, Chennai.

For petitioner(s): M/S.K.Karthik Jagannath

ORDER

The Civil Revision Petition is filed challenging the docket order passed by the trial court dated 19.09.2025 in O.S.No. 5862 of 2016.

2. It is seen from the order dated 19.09.2025 enclosed in Page No. 17 of the typed set of papers and the certified copy of the petition and order in IA.No.7 of 2025 enclosed in additional typed set of papers dated 06.02.2026, IA.No. 7 of 2025 filed by the petitioner seeking to reopen the case was dismissed for his non-appearance. If IA.No. 7 of 2025 is dismissed for non- appearance, it is for the petitioner to file appropriate application before the court concerned seeking restoration of the same by showing sufficient cause. The order passed by the trial court dismissing the IA.No. 7 of 2025 for default of the petitioner cannot be the subject matter of the revision when petitioner has effective remedy under Order IX Rule 9 of CPC before the trial court. Hence, this Court is not inclined to order this civil miscellaneous petition. Accordingly, the CMP.No.1101 of 2026 is dismissed and the civil revision petition is rejected in SR stage itself.
